  • Patent number: 4465854
    Abstract: Process for the preparation of ethyl acetate by hydrogenating acetic anhydride in the presence of a Raney nickel catalyst. The process can also be utilized to hydrogenate mixtures of acetic anhydride and ethylidene diacetate to produce ethyl acetate.

  • Patent number: 4437762
    Abstract: Gain hysteresis exhibited by the photomultiplier detector of a single beam spectrophotometer is reduced by illuminating the detector and applying dynode voltage thereto during the normal "off" or "idle" interval of the spectrophotometer.

  • Patent number: 4155490
    Abstract: A fluid dispenser including a syringe having a reciprocating syringe plunger for controlling syringe fluid intake and discharge and a traveling slide connected to the plunger for driving the plunger. The traveling slide is bearing mounted in sliding relationship on a fixed shaft and is driven therealong by a pinion gear engaging a rack secured to the slide.

  • Patent number: 4074272
    Abstract: A variable chart format system for a recorder with a chart print out, the system having a manually selectable switch for simultaneously controlling the abscissa and ordinate formatting independent of scale expansion circuitry normally associated with the abscissa and ordinate. The abscissa formatting is digital and operable in response to a programmable or variable clock, the output of which is selectively passed through a first set of abscissa formatting frequency dividers and then serially through one of a second set of abscissa scale expansion frequency dividers to drive a chart drive stepper motor.
